Subject: Historical Atlases

I definitely agree with the 2 suggestions of historical atlases for New
Zealand and Canada. I have 3 world ones that I'd recommend.

Atlas of World History by John Haywood, ed
Andromeda Oxford Ltd, 1999
ISBN 1-55267-307-3
**it is a condensed volume of the next title

Complete Atlas of World History in 3 volumes
ISBN 1-56324-854-9 (set)
Prehistory and the Ancient World - Vol 1
Medieval and Early Modern World - Vol 2
Modern World - Vol 3

Atlas of World History by Patrick O'Brien, ed
Oxford University Press, 1999
ISBN 0-19-521567-2
